Patni Computer Systems Unveils Cloud Services Strategy

Patni Computer Systems has announced the first in a series of consulting and software services initiatives designed to help customers accelerate deployment to a cloud environment. The first offering, Patni’s Cloud Acceleration Program (CAP), gives independent service providers and application developers a structured, business-driven approach based on Patni’s methodologies that take the guesswork out of transitioning to cloud-based solutions.

Patni’s cloud initiatives aim to provide the needed guidance to customers facing challenges migrating to public, private or hybrid cloud-based models. Leveraging over thirty years of IT experience, Patni is rolling out cloud services, starting with the CAP program. The initiative is designed to contain customers’ IT costs, protect critical assets, plan for disaster recovery, integrate global business processes, advance business continuity and business agility.

“Companies are trying to determine both the technical and financial merits of pursuing a cloud-based approach for all aspects of their IT footprints,” said Satish Joshi, executive vice-president and global technology head, Patni Computer Systems. “Patni’s cloud services initiatives will help customers make informed choices about their IT environments to ensure a smooth transition to the cloud while minimising risk and keeping operating expenses in check.”

Patni developed the CAP methodologies by tapping its experience related to high-level processes, infrastructure components, applications and portfolio rationalisation techniques. Patni can remove obstacles to reduce the risk and cut the cost of cloud deployments by more than 25 percent as per company claims.

The CAP program produces three major components: an applications architecture, an ROI analysis and an IT governance model, which address two of the biggest concerns customers have about cloud implementations: ongoing control and security of their enterprise data. The program also features an ecosystem of providers that developers will be able to work with for transition.

The integrated approach is run by experts from both applications and infrastructure, allowing for business benefits to be realised at a faster pace. The program allows for a single contract with clearly-defined areas of responsibility between Patni and the selected infrastructure providers.
Patni is currently running CAP pilots with companies representing multiple industry segments including insurance, manufacturing, chemical processing and wholesale distribution.
